Day in the Life – Lauren Asbury

The people at Arrive Logistics are what make this organization truly unique. We sat down with Lauren Asbury, Business Development L&D Manager, to hear more about her role and why she loves being at Arrive.

How did you learn about Arrive and start working here?

I was moving to Austin from Columbus and was looking for jobs and stumbled across Arrive. I worked at a different brokerage for six and a half years before making the decision to move to Austin. I wasn’t planning on working for another brokerage, but since I was leaving my previous job on good terms, I mentioned Arrive to them out of curiosity. They said they had heard good things about it and had coworkers who worked there now, so I applied!

What does your daily routine look like?

My day-to-day routine is pretty consistent. I start my morning getting ready for the day by making  myself a glass of warm lemon water and a cup of coffee. I begin my work day going through emails, prepping my schedule for the day and then diving right into my projects. After work, I’ll usually get a workout in and take my dog for a walk. I end the day having dinner with my fiancé and watching a show together.

What does an average day in your role look like?

In my role at Arrive, every day is different! I have a diverse position where I get to work with a variety of new people. I mostly work with our new business development representatives, acting as a trusted advisor for them from when they start their training program at Arrive until they’re about six to seven months into the job. I also work with our training team and different leaders and directors across the business. Most of my day consists of meeting with different people regarding different topics and understanding what’s going on in their world and ensuring all information is transparent for them. Even after our newer reps progress, I’m always a point of reference for them as they continue their careers at Arrive.

What do you prioritize in your work?

Arrive is a people-first organization, so my highest priority is maintaining relationships with each individual, especially our business development representatives. My main purpose is to make sure each of them is as successful as possible. 

How has your role at Arrive evolved?

Since I first started at Arrive, my role has grown and changed quite a bit. I started out as a classroom trainer where I assisted with initial onboarding and training for our representatives. I later transitioned into a lead role where I managed classroom trainers and taught in the classroom. From there, I took on a more developed role where I was responsible for training more tenured employees right before they complete their onboarding. Earlier this year, I had the opportunity to work with our Arrive Fresh team, our newest division focused on filling the void in capacity and service for the most perishable shipments in the U.S. In that role, I learned so much about building and scheduling loads for produce. Right now, my role is completely focused on the business development side of the business where I focus on learning and development for our reps.

Arrive Carrier Requirements

Please have the following info ready to complete registration

  • MC, MX, DOT, or state reg #
  • Tax ID & W9 info
  • Cert of Insurance: $100k cargo, $1M Auto, & $1M commercial general liability coverage
  • Active Common or Contract Authority (365+ days)
  • Safety Rating of at least Satisfactory (or None)
